Abstract
PURPOSE:To suppress overshooting of the threshold voltage of a tube by generating a function to determine a damping resistor and a damping time by means of the set tube voltage and the set tube current and selecting the most suitable damping resistor and controlling the most suitable damping time accordingly. CONSTITUTION:The neutral point of a Y-connection of the primary winding of a high voltage transformer 2 is rectified by a three-phase rectifier 6, and the output is fed to a keying circuit 21. The secondary winding of the high voltage transformer 2 is connected to three-phase rectifiers 3, 4, and the output is fed to an X-ray tube 5. The keying circuit 21 has a series connection of resistors and the first keying element, and the second keying element to short-circuit the series connection; and they are controlled by the outputs from a damping time controller 22 and a damping resistor controller 23, thus the most suitable damping resistor and the most suitable damping time are selected.
